Your role and responsibilities

In this role, you will have the opportunity to support service sales by handling spare parts inquiries and coordinating the end-to-end customer supply process to ensure high service quality, and customer satisfaction. Each day, you will support the end-to-end product/system/service development process. You will also showcase your expertise by managing spare parts evolution with respect to product/system/service Life Cycle Management shifts.

In this role, you’ll help run what runs the world, by taking on meaningful work that drives real impact.

The work model for the role is: #Li-Onsite

This role is contributing to the Electrification business in Service division at Nashik, India.

You will be mainly accountable for:

  • Assisting in the resolution of customer spare parts issues.
  • Participating in determining sales targets for sales force.
  • Cooperating to embed spare parts highlights into product/system/service training to internal teams and customers.
  • Assisting sales and marketing teams in the launch and selling of spare parts associated to new products/systems/services.

Qualifications for the role
  • You are immersed in project management function in switchgear market
  • You have 5 to 8 years of experience in supporting service sales on spare parts enquiries and coordinating the entire customer supply process, implementation, and execution, to achieve high-level service quality, operational efficiency, on-time delivery, order growth, and customer satisfaction.
  • Possess an enhanced knowledge of LV Switchgear (coil, motor, mechanism, breaker & ACB)
  • Degree in Electrical / Mechanical engineering (should be full-time)
  • You are at ease communicating in English
